securing the speaker box in the tamiya leo 2a6
 
question and help,why is it that no screws are securing the bottom of the speaker box? did i miss something? suggestions?

tomhugill 08-15-2019 10:04 PM

It should be secured with 6 screws. There are standoffs and holes in the box for them. Not sure if it's a mistake in the manual but it doesn't show screws fixing it down when the speaker box goes in. However the leo 2s I've had all.had the box.screwed in.

dingobattler 08-16-2019 02:14 AM

It gets fixed along with the top hull. The bottom has slots it goes into but is not screwed in. When you affix the top half, you screw the top hull into the speaker box, which secures it in place. Don't worry about the bottom, its more than secure even that way.

heavyaslead 08-16-2019 06:12 AM

The speaker box mounting instruction is missing from the booklet, it actually is screw fastened to the hull.

Also the supplied hardware (screws) are slightly too small for proper mounting to the hull.

I used slightly larger screws to mount properly

jarndice 08-17-2019 01:02 AM

Every Tank that I have owned I have stripped everything out of the Hull except the Gearboxes and lined the Floor and the Sides of the Hull with "Velco",
I then glued "Velcro" patches to the base of the Speaker, the Smoker, the Mother Board and the Battery,
Now everything is secure and yet I can simply lift it out as and when I need to and I have a lot more space in the Hull especially with the Battery on its side attached to the inside wall of the Hull by its "Velcro" strip.

pitstain 08-18-2019 07:02 PM

The velcro is a good idea however in this case the speaker box is a structural component when using the stock ABS lower hull.

heavyaslead 08-19-2019 04:38 AM


Originally Posted by tch2000 (Post 12544109)
is it the MB2 screws?or i need different ones?

If you read the build note, I used the next size SAE screw (from hardware store), If I recall correctly the Tamiya screw is a 1/4"L 3mm dia., so the next size up in SAE would be 3/8"L 1/8" dia.
